Professional Bio
As Executive Director of the Miami Science Museum’s Center for Interactive Learning (CIL), Dr. Brown brings extensive experience in the development and evaluation of innovative educational programming.
She has played a leadership role nationally in bringing the resources of the informal science education community to the K-12 educational reform movement, and has won numerous awards for her contributions to the field, including the 2005 Eleanor Roosevelt Fund Award from the American Association of University Women, for outstanding contributions to equity and education for women and girls, the 2005 Presidential Award for Excellence in Science, Mathematics, and Engineering Mentoring, for leadership in developing and implementing innovative science enrichment programming for underserved youth, the 2001 National Award for Museum Service, and the Digital Stepping-stones Award from the Tomás Rivera Policy Institute, for helping to close the digital divide. Dr. Brown also received the NSTA Informal Science Educator of the Year Award in 1995.
